The epicentre of explosion at Iranian port tied to charity overseen by its supreme leader

An explosion at Iran's Shahid Rajaei port, linked to a foundation controlled by Ayatollah Khamenei and facing US sanctions, killed at least 70 and injured over 1,000. The blast site, near a terminal of Sina Port and Marine Services Development Co., raises suspicions about a 'dangerous' cargo. The port reportedly took in a chemical component needed for solid fuel for ballistic missiles - something denied by authorities.
